A rural Benton business building was destroyed by fire Monday.
The building that housed Chief's Towing on Illinois 37 south of Benton was totaled by a fire of unknown origin, Ewing-Northern Fire Protection District Chief Monty Rea said.
Fire was tearing through the pole barn-type building when Ewing-Northern firefighters arrived, he said. Mutual aid was provided by the Benton Fire Department.
"It took about 25 minutes to get the fire under control and another hour to get it completely out," Rea said.
The cause of the fire is not believed suspicious.
